    I scheduled my daughter's annual wellness check with Dr. Purcell. She was very kind and friendly…read more Before the appointment, I confirmed multiple times with my insurance company that the annual wellness visit would be covered 100% with no copay. However, after the visit, I received a bill for a copay. When I contacted the billing department, they told me that if any concerns are brought up during the annual checkup and the doctor documents notes about them, the visit is then considered a regular office visit, which requires a copay. I carefully recalled what happened that day. I simply answered the questions asked by the medical staff and had the doctor perform the routine annual exam. We had some casual conversation during the visit, but I did not request any additional evaluation beyond the standard checkup. I was surprised to be told that this automatically resulted in a copay. We have visited many other pediatricians for annual checkups in the past and have never encountered this situation. The billing department repeatedly insisted that this is their policy and that their practice is different from other pediatric offices. They said the office manager would call me back to explain further, but I have not received any call or follow-up. It does not seem like they are interested in resolving this issue. I hope this clinic takes this matter seriously. Families should be aware that even if their insurance covers annual wellness visits at 100%, if the staff determines that "any concern" was brought up, they may reclassify the visit as a regular office visit and require a copay.
